Maine ME Job Search Tip

Maine's Department of Labor reports a stable job market. Employment is rising, although slowly, and continues to be better than the national average. The most robust Maine industries are Health Care, Social Assistance, Local Government and Transportation. The weakest industries are Manufacturing, Financial Activities and Leisure/Hospitality.

Maine at a Glance:

  • Unemployment Rate: 4.1%

  • 2005 Per Capita Income: $31,252

  • Largest Cities: Portland, Lewiston, Bangor, South Portland, Auburn

  • Minimum Hourly Wage: $6.50
